Epic ‘Elden Ring’ Film in the Works from A24, George R.R. Martin, and Alex Garland

The hit video game Elden Ring is getting a live-action movie adaptation, produced by A24 and Bandai Namco Entertainment.

The film will be written and directed by Alex Garland, known for movies like Ex Machina and Annihilation. George R.R. Martin, who helped create the game’s world, will serve as a producer.

Released in 2022, Elden Ring quickly became a fan favorite for its vast open world, challenging gameplay, and rich storytelling. The game’s dark fantasy style and mysterious lore make it a unique choice for a film adaptation.

Although details about the plot and cast are not yet available, the movie aims to bring Elden Ring’s haunting atmosphere and intricate story to the big screen.

With A24’s history of innovative films and Garland’s vision, fans expect a fresh, cinematic take on the beloved game.

The Elden Ring film is still early in development, but more updates, including casting and release dates, will be shared in the near future.
